Ceramic Packaging Market Snapshot

The global ceramic packaging market is forecasted to increase from USD 12.08 billion in 2024 to USD 12.82 billion by 2025, ultimately reaching USD 19.80 billion by 2032, charting a 6.36% CAGR. This growth is driven by rising adoption across sectors requiring advanced thermal management and robust device protection, especially in computing, automotive, and industrial domains. These industries are aligning with ceramic packaging solutions to ensure component reliability in extreme conditions while maintaining compliance. Enhanced material durability is facilitating deployment in applications that demand high-temperature tolerance and mission-critical performance, as market participants seek reliable and long-term strategies.

Ceramic Packaging Market Scope & Segmentation

  • Material Types: Alumina, aluminum nitride, beryllium oxide, boron nitride, glass-ceramics, silicon nitride, and zirconia address the needs of defense, automotive, and medical electronics, ensuring products comply with rigorous performance requirements.
  • Package Categories: Multilayer ball grid, column grid, pin grid, and single-layer packages enable tailored solutions that support unique assembly and integration needs across different applications.
  • Integration Levels: Discrete packages, multi-chip modules, substrate-only options, and system-in-package formats facilitate scalable electronic designs, from basic functionalities to complex system requirements.
  • Hermeticity: Both hermetic and non-hermetic configurations provide environmental protection choices adaptable for aerospace, medical, and critical-use cases.
  • Applications: Power modules, MEMS, optoelectronics, RF/microwave devices, and sensor platforms benefit from the thermal performance and reliability of ceramic packaging in sensitive deployments.
  • End-Use Industries: Aerospace, defense, automotive, energy, medical, telecom, manufacturing, and consumer electronics sectors leverage ceramic packaging to ensure operational continuity and regulatory alignment.
  • Sales Channels: Direct procurement and distributor networks combine with engagements involving EMS and OSAT partners to optimize global sourcing and improve responsiveness.
  • Regions Covered: Americas, EMEA, and Asia-Pacific, reflecting adoption trends influenced by local compliance regimes, emerging sector demands, and region-specific technology advancements.
